1inch is the DeFi ecosystem building financial freedom for everyone. 1inch products help users and builders trade, hold and track digital assets - with the self-custody, comprehensive security and the intuitive user experience they need to unlock the potential of true crypto ownership. 1inch protocols and APIs provide core infrastructure across the DeFi industry and beyond. So if you're someone who thinks big, moves fast and wants to make an impact right from day one, then get ready to join our industry-changing team. Your mission Own the end-to-end success of the Swap product domain, combining product leadership, technical understanding, market awareness and AI-enabled product management to keep Swap competitive, reliable, scalable and valuable for users and partners. Reporting to the Head of Product, B2B SaaS, you’ll work closely with Product Owners, Product Design, QA and Engineering, while partnering with Marketing, Legal and Sales & Business Development. You’ll connect product strategy with execution and lead initiatives from discovery and roadmap development through delivery, launch, growth and optimisation. You’ll translate complex DeFi and technical concepts into clear product decisions supported by user, business, technical and on-chain evidence. You’ll also use AI to accelerate research, discovery, documentation, prioritisation and experimentation—validating its outputs and retaining full accountability for every product decision.
